当前位置: 首页> 校园网> 正文

Outlook中设置邮件规则进行自动分类的技巧

一、利用OUTLOOK规则工具对邮件进行自动分类

  Outlook是一款功能强大的邮件客户端,拥有许多实用的功能,其中之一就是可以通过设置邮件规则来对收到的邮件进行自动分类。这样可以帮助我们更好地管理和组织我们的电子邮件。

在本节中,我们将介绍如何使用Outlook规则工具进行邮件自动分类。请按照以下步骤操作:

  1. 打开Outlook邮箱进入主页,定位到“收件箱”并右键点击。在弹出菜单中选择“新建文件夹”选项,并为新建的文件夹命名。这个文件夹将用于存放特定类型的邮件。

  2. 在收件箱中找到一个你想要分类的邮件,并右键点击该邮件。在弹出菜单中选择“规则”->“创建规则”。

  3. 在打开的窗口中,你可以勾选你想要的分类条件。例如,你可以选择“来自XXX”的条件表示只有来自特定发件人的邮件才会被分类。在下方勾选“将该项目移至文件夹”,然后在右侧选择刚刚新建的文件夹。

  4. 点击确定后,系统会弹出一个确认窗口。如果你想要将该规则应用于当前文件夹中的现有邮件,可以勾选“对当前文件夹中的现有文件立即运行此规则”。

5. 如果需要更多的参数设置,可以点击“高级选项”进行详细设置。例如,你可以设置例外项、时间限制等。

6. 设置好规则后,点击确定即可完成设置。从此以后,符合规则条件的邮件都会自动移动到指定的文件夹中。

二、使用VBA实现邮件处理自动化

  除了使用Outlook规则工具进行邮件自动分类外,我们还可以通过编写VBA宏来实现更加灵活和高级的邮件处理自动化。

  VBA是Visual Basic for Applications的缩写,是一种用于编写Microsoft Office应用程序宏的编程语言。通过编写VBA宏,我们可以利用Outlook提供的API接口来实现各种复杂的操作。

下面是一个使用VBA来实现邮件处理自动化的示例:

vba

Sub AutoCategorizeEmails()

Dim inbox As Outlook.MAPIFolder

Dim targetFolder As Outlook.MAPIFolder

Dim mailItem As Outlook.MailItem

' 获取收件箱

  Set inbox = Application.GetNamespace("MAPI").GetDefaultFolder(olFolderInbox)

' 获取目标文件夹

  Set targetFolder = inbox.Folders("分类文件夹名称") ' 替换为你创建的目标文件夹名称

' 遍历收件箱中的所有邮件

For Each mailItem In inbox.Items

' 根据条件判断是否需要移动邮件

  If mailItem.SenderEmailAddress = "xxx@example.com" Then ' 替换为你需要分类的发件人邮箱地址

' 移动邮件到目标文件夹

mailItem.Move targetFolder

End If

Next mailItem

' 释放对象引用

Set inbox = Nothing

Set targetFolder = Nothing

End Sub

  通过以上VBA代码,我们可以实现根据发件人邮箱地址将邮件自动移动到指定的文件夹中。你可以根据自己的需求修改代码中的条件和目标文件夹。

要使用这个VBA宏,你需要按照以下步骤操作:

1. 打开Outlook客户端,按下“ALT + F11”组合键打开VBA编辑器。

2. 在VBA编辑器中,选择“插入”->“模块”创建一个新的模块。

3. 将以上示例代码粘贴到新建的模块中。

4. 修改代码中的目标文件夹名称和分类条件。

5. 保存并关闭VBA编辑器。

6. 在Outlook客户端中,按下“ALT + F8”组合键打开宏对话框。

  7. 选择刚刚创建的宏,并点击运行按钮运行它。此时,该宏会遍历收件箱中的所有邮件,并根据设置的条件将符合条件的邮件移动到目标文件夹中。

通过使用VBA宏,我们可以更加灵活地控制邮件的自动分类和处理,实现更多个性化的需求。

  Outlook是一款非常实用的邮件客户端,通过设置邮件规则进行自动分类可以帮助我们更好地管理和组织电子邮件。无论是使用Outlook规则工具还是编写VBA宏,都可以帮助我们节省时间和提高工作效率。

  不论你是在处理个人邮箱还是企业邮箱,掌握这些技巧都能让你的工作更加高效。希望本文所介绍的方法对你有所帮助!

如果你有任何问题或者其他关于Outlook的技巧与经验想要分享,请在下方留言与我们交流!